Boateng storms Ghana camp, debunks Fulham block threats

Posted On Saturday, 5th January 2013

Derek Boateng joins Ghana camp in the UAE

By Ameenu Shardow

Derek Boateng has joined the Ghana camp in the UAE – making absolute nonsense of rumours he will be barred by Fulham.

The 29-year-old is on the verge of completing a loan move to the English club after successfully passing a medical during the week.

Rumours however surfaced that Fulham have inserted a clause in the deal offered preventing Boateng from joining the Black Stars team for the 2013 Africa Cup of Nations.

The FC Dnipro player however met up with the rest of his international teammates in Abu Dhabi and fully participated in the first training session on Saturday.

His arrival in camp had rubbished these rumours while boosting Ghana in the process.

Only Asamoah Gyan and Andre Ayew are yet to join the team to complete the Black Stars line up in the UAE.

The team is expected to continue with their training schedule on Sunday ahead of their first warm up game against Egypt on January 10.
